Google Analytics and Search Console: Your Foundation
Google Analytics and Search Console are essential for a good SEO plan. They’re free and give you deep insights into your site’s performance and how users act. Google Analytics tracks your conversions and collects data directly from your site. Search Console, on the other hand, watches for site problems and shows you which keywords are working.

Ahrefs: Your All-in-One SEO Powerhouse
Ahrefs is a top choice for SEO analysis. It has everything from keyword research to backlink management. It starts at $83 a month (annually) and updates every 15 minutes. This means you always get the latest data.
Clearscope: Elevating Your Content Game
Clearscope changes the game for content optimization. It analyzes top pages and suggests keywords for your content. This tool makes sure your content is SEO-friendly and easy to read.
Crazy Egg: Decoding User Behavior
Knowing how users interact with your site is key. Crazy Egg gives you heatmaps and scroll maps for unique insights. These visual tools help you make informed decisions to improve your site and increase conversions.

Keyword Research and Analysis Capabilities
Good keyword research is key for SEO success. Tools like Semrush and Ahrefs do deep keyword analysis. They help find valuable keywords for your content, starting at $119.95/month for Semrush and $99/month for Ahrefs.
Site Audit and Technical SEO Features
Technical SEO is vital for your website’s health. Screaming Frog SEO Spider, free for up to 500 URL crawls, spots technical problems. Moz Pro, starting at $99/month, does detailed site audits and gives advice.
 
															Competitor Analysis Tools
Knowing your competitors is essential to beat them. SEO tools give insights into their strategies. Nightwatch, for example, has customizable reporting for detailed SEO analysis.
Link Building and Backlink Analysis
Link building is important for your domain authority. JustReachOut has outreach plans starting at $147/month for 300 email sends. Ahrefs also does deep backlink analysis to help improve your link profile.

Free or low-cost SEO tools are perfect for small businesses on a tight budget. Google Search Console helps track your site’s performance. Screaming Frog checks your website for technical SEO issues. Google Analytics gives detailed data on how users interact with your site. These tools are affordable and offer valuable insights.
For deeper insights, look at platforms like Ahrefs. They offer keyword research, competitor analysis, and backlink monitoring. You’ll get data on search volume, competition, and cost-per-click for keywords. They also show keyword difficulty scores to gauge competitiveness.
